以太坊:解读钱包和账户的本质区别

                                    发布时间:2025-05-15 05:47:58

                                    以太坊(Ethereum)作为一个去中心化的平台,广泛应用于智能合约和分布式应用(DApp)的开发。许多人在讨论以太坊时,会提到“钱包”和“账户”这两个概念,它们在区块链的环境中不仅有其特定的作用,也常常让人感到困惑。

                                    在这篇文章中,本文将深入探讨以太坊中的“钱包”和“账户”这两个概念,揭示它们之间的本质区别及其在以太坊生态系统中的角色。同时,我们也会讨论与之相关的四个问题,希望能够帮助读者更好地理解以太坊的工作原理。

                                    一、以太坊账户与钱包的基本概念

                                    首先,需要明确的是,在以太坊网络中,“账户”是网络中存储以太币(ETH)及其他代币的地方,而“钱包”则是用于访问这些账户的软件或工具。账户可以是外部拥有的账户(EOA,也即由用户控制)或者合约账户(如智能合约),而钱包则是访问这些账户的接口。

                                    具体来说,以太坊账户由私钥和公钥对组成。私钥是你自己控制资产的关键,拥有这个私钥,你就可以完全控制对应的账户。而公钥则是与账户相关联的地址,是其他用户向你发送以太币或代币的地方。这使得在以太坊网络上,用户可以通过自己的账户收发资金,并与其他用户进行交互。

                                    而钱包则是用户与以太坊网络交互的工具。比方说,用户可能会使用如MetaMask、Trust Wallet等软件钱包,或者硬件钱包如Ledger、Trezor。钱包会存储用户的私钥,并在用户需要进行交易时通过一种签名机制来证明他们的身份。

                                    二、以太坊账户的类型

                                    

以太坊:解读钱包和账户的本质区别

                                    在以太坊网络中,账户主要分为两种类型:外部拥有账户(EOA,Externally Owned Accounts)和合约账户(Contract Accounts)。这两种账户的区别在于制定与控制的方式。

                                    外部拥有账户(EOA)是由用户的私钥控制的。这意味着只要用户拥有相应的私钥,用户就可以完全控制这个账户。这种账户可以进行发送和接收以太币或者其他代币的操作,但它本身并不执行代码。外部拥有账户通常用于日常的交易活动,因为它们直接与用户的身份关联。

                                    相对而言,合约账户则是由合约代码控制的账户,运行在以太坊虚拟机(EVM)中。这些账户的行为是由预定的智能合约代码决定的,因此它们可以进行复杂的逻辑运算和自动执行交易。合约账户通常用于去中心化应用(DApp),能够自主执行合约条款,而不需要人工干预。

                                    三、以太坊钱包的分类

                                    如前所述,钱包是用户与以太坊区块链交互的工具。根据存储私钥的方式,钱包可以分为几类:热钱包和冷钱包。

                                    热钱包是指与互联网连接的钱包,如移动钱包、Web钱包或桌面钱包。这种钱包方便用户随时随地进行交易和访问账户。然而,由于在线环境的存在,热钱包也更易受到黑客攻击,因此在安全性上相比冷钱包稍弱。

                                    冷钱包,是不与互联网连接的存储设施,如硬件钱包和纸质钱包。硬件钱包是专门设计的设备,将私钥存储在离线状态;纸质钱包则是将私钥和公钥保存在纸张上。这种钱包具有更高的安全性,非常适合长期存储资金。这些钱包一般不用于频繁的交易,但在安全性方面,冷钱包无疑更胜一筹。

                                    四、以太坊钱包与账户的关系

                                    

以太坊:解读钱包和账户的本质区别

                                    以太坊钱包和账户之间的关系可以通过一个简单的例子来理解:想象你有一个银行账户(账户),而你的银行卡或网上银行(钱包)则是你访问这个账户的工具。

                                    用户的以太坊账户存储了他们的ETH和代币,钱包则是他们用来管理和操作这些资产的工具。用户没有私钥,就无法控制对应的账户;而如果没有钱包,用户也无法方便地进行交易和资产管理。因此,两者并存,是以太坊网络运行的基础。

                                    相关问题讨论

                                    以下将讨论四个可能与以太坊钱包和账户相关的问题,以解答人们在使用以太坊时可能遇到的困惑。

                                    如何安全地管理以太坊私钥?

                                    私钥是访问和控制以太坊账户的核心,因此安全性显得尤为重要。以下是几项关键的私钥管理策略:

                                    1. **使用强密码**:在设置任何钱包时,都应使用复杂且难以猜测的密码。强密码的组合应包括字母、数字和特殊符号,长度不少于12字符。

                                    2. **启用双因素认证(2FA)**:在可能的情况下,启用2FA可以为您的钱包提供额外的安全层。尽管这对冷钱包不适用,但热钱包几乎都会提供这样的选项。

                                    3. **选择可靠的钱包软件**:在下载和使用钱包时,一定要选择经过审计和社区验证的软件。确保从官方网站下载,而不是从不明来源获取,以避免恶意软件的风险。

                                    4. **备份私钥和助记词**:钱包的助记词和私钥应该以安全的方式备份,建议将其保存在物理介质中,并分散存储。不要将其存储在云端或任何不安全的地方。

                                    5. **使用硬件钱包**:对于意向长期持有资产的用户,尽量使用硬件钱包来存储私钥。硬件钱包相对安全,能够有效防止黑客攻击。

                                    安全管理私钥是防止盗窃的重要环节,用户应保持高度警惕,定期审核其安全措施。

                                    以太坊账户的费用是如何计算的?

                                    在以太坊区块链上,所有的交易和智能合约操作都需要支付一种费用,这种费用一般称为“Gas费”。理解Gas费用是以太坊用户必须掌握的基本知识。

                                    1. **Gas的定义**:Gas是一种量度在以太坊上执行交易或合约所需计算资源的单位。每一笔交易或智能合约调用都需要消耗一定量的Gas。

                                    2. **Gas价格**:Gas价格是用户愿意支付的每单位Gas的价格,通常以Gwei为单位(1 Gwei = 0.000000001 ETH)。用户在创建交易时可以自行设定Gas价格,较高的Gas价格能够优先处理交易,但也会提高交易的总费用。

                                    3. **Gas使用量**:交易消耗的Gas量取决于交易的复杂性。例如,简单的ETH转账消耗的Gas较少,而复杂的合约调用则可能消耗较多的Gas。以太坊网络上的Gas上限是每个区块的限制,由矿工决定。

                                    4. **减少Gas费用的策略**:用户可以通过选择在网络较为空闲时进行交易、使用设定的Gas价格来降低费用。如果某笔交易的Gas使用量预计将超过所设定的Gas限制,交易将失败并退还相应的Gas费。

                                    因此,掌握Gas费用的计算逻辑对于交易成本,实现资产的高效管理非常重要。

                                    以太坊上如何进行代币转账?

                                    在以太坊上进行代币转账是相对简单的操作,只需遵循一定的流程即可。以下是进行代币转账的基本步骤:

                                    1. **确认代币合约地址**:在转账之前,确认你所转账代币的合约地址。每种基于以太坊的代币都有其独特的合约地址,以确保资金不被发送到错误的地址。

                                    2. **在钱包中选择代币**:打开你的以太坊钱包,找到你需要转账的代币。部分钱包支持多种代币的管理,你需要在列表中找到并选择你要转账的代币。

                                    3. **输入接收方地址**:在进行转账时,你需要输入接收方的以太坊地址。确保接收方地址的正确性,一旦发送,交易无法逆转,错误地址将导致代币丢失。

                                    4. **输入转账数量**:填写你希望转账的代币数量,并确认这一信息。确保在转账数量符合你的账户余额,并确认你所需的Gas费用。

                                    5. **确认交易**:审核所有信息无误后,提交交易。钱包将会自动提示你设定Gas费用,并通常会解析出该笔交易的预览信息,确认后即可签名交易并推送至以太坊网络。

                                    6. **等待确认**:交易完成后,可以在区块浏览器(如Etherscan)查询交易状态。交易一旦被确认,接收方就会收到转账的代币。

                                    以上步骤涵盖了一个在以太坊上进行代币转账的基本流程。虽然转账相对方便,但用户在操作时需保持谨慎,以避免潜在风险。

                                    智能合约在以太坊中的应用前景如何?

                                    智能合约作为区块链技术的重要应用之一,在以太坊上发挥了极大的作用。以下几点总结了智能合约在以太坊及其未来的前景:

                                    1. **去中心化的特征**:智能合约的第一大优势是去中心化。它们可在没有中介的情况下自动执行,降低了整个业务流程的复杂性和运营成本。

                                    2. **各种应用场景**:目前,智能合约已经在金融、保险、供应链、游戏等多个领域得到了广泛应用。例如,去中心化金融(DeFi)领域便是基于智能合约的蓬勃发展,允许用户在没有第三方中介的情况下进行借贷、交易和投资。

                                    3. **执行效率**:由于智能合约的自动执行特性,可以提高业务效率、减少延误和人为错误。该技术可以有效简化传统业务流程,提高透明度。

                                    4. **法律合规性**:智能合约通过预先设定的条件来实施法律条款。未来,随着法规的逐渐完善,将有助于推动智能合约的广泛采纳,有助于使合同执行过程更为透明和可信。

                                    5. **可扩展性与互操作性**:随着技术的不断发展,未来的智能合约将面临可扩展性和互操作性的问题。不同的区块链之间的智能合约互操作能力将成为实现跨链操作的重要因素,推动生态系统的进一步发展。

                                    智能合约的应用前景广阔,吸引了越来越多的开发者和企业进入这一领域。未来,随着技术的不断提升和行业规范的完善,智能合约将在更多领域承担关键角色,推动区块链生态系统的发展。

                                    总的来说,以太坊的生态系统中,“钱包”和“账户”是两个不可分割的核心组成部分。通过理解它们的基本概念、运作方式及安全管理,用户能更好地在以太坊的世界中进行资产管理和交易。不断深化对这些技术要素的理解,将使用户在未来的区块链世界中游刃有余。

                                    分享 :
                                              author

                                              tpwallet

                                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                  相关新闻

                                                  Pay365区块链介绍及相关关
                                                  2023-12-16
                                                  Pay365区块链介绍及相关关

                                                  Pay365区块链是什么? Pay365区块链是一种基于分布式账本技术的数字支付系统。区块链是一种去中心化的技术,将数据...

                                                  欧洲区块链彩票网址及其
                                                  2024-01-13
                                                  欧洲区块链彩票网址及其

                                                  1. 欧洲区块链彩票网址是什么? 目前,欧洲区块链彩票的官方网址是什么,用户可以访问该网址进行彩票购买或其他...

                                                  TP钱包互转交易教程及常见
                                                  2024-01-10
                                                  TP钱包互转交易教程及常见

                                                  什么是TP钱包? TP钱包是一款数字资产管理工具,用于存储、发送、接收和交易加密货币。它支持多种数字货币,提供...

                                                  区块链数字资产钱包APP竞
                                                  2024-08-13
                                                  区块链数字资产钱包APP竞

                                                  概述 区块链数字资产钱包APP是一种供用户管理和交易数字资产的手机应用程序。本文将对该类型的竞品进行详细分析...